Baby Booties with Debby Ware
Time: Sunday, June 1, 12-4pm
Cost: $50
Instructor: Debby Ware
Description: This is a wonderful follow-up to the Create your own Hats workshop on Saturday. You will apply all of the embellishment techniques to create a pair of "one of a kind" booties.
Supplies: US 4 needles (circular or straight) and US 4 double pointed needles; tapestry needle
Pre-class Homework: Knit 3 squares in garter stitch (these will be used to make one bootie). SQUARES 1 AND 2: (same or different colors): cast on 20 stitches and work in garter stitch until square. SQUARE 3: cast on 24 stitches, work in garter stitch until square

FELTING THE OREGON TOTE
Time: Monday; May 5, 5:30-8pm, Monday, May 19 5:30-8pm
Cost: $40 + yarn (pattern included in class price)
Instructor: Mimi Hyde
Description: Learn the magic of knit felting--you knit the bag very large and then throw it in the washing machine and voila--a felted bag. Mimi will take you through the basics of felting using the Oregon Totes pattern. You will learn to pick up and knit stitches, you will knit in the round, you will make I-cords and applied I-cords, and learn to read patterns in the process. This is a great next step to knitting scarves. Knowing how to cast on and do the knit stitch are the only pre-requisites. Come and join us!
Supplies: Yarn, 24" circular needle, size 11;
Pre-class Homework: none
